Transaction 0289ff21d0c3c4142abe5cbca4afa2ba22b98e076743d9842da3cc3091b6c907

15 Input
2 Outputs
  • 0289ff21d0c3c4142abe5cbca4afa2ba22b98e076743d9842da3cc3091b6c907:0
  • value  16870696
    address  3BeMTG1byjL6PEHRJwrGxWsm2aPS2tb9R4
  • 0289ff21d0c3c4142abe5cbca4afa2ba22b98e076743d9842da3cc3091b6c907:1
  • value  20542900
    address  3N3MfgdkuiRAeEh9wtYoMu8xgc7bizd9aH